@charset "utf-8";* html .rnkRanking_imageBox a,* html .rnkRanking_imageBox span,*:first-child+html .rnkRanking_imageBox a span{height:128px;display:inline-block}.rnkRanking_susumeru{margin-left:61px;height:30px;width:250px}#rnkRankingTab{width:362px;overflow:hidden}.rnkRanking_underbox{padding:5px 5px 2px 0}.rnkRanking_dispRank{padding:0 0 2px 0;margin:20px 0 0 0;color:#bf0000;font-size:28px;font-weight:bold;text-align:center;font-family:'ヒラギノ角ゴ ProN W3',Meiryo,メイリオ,sans-serif}.rnkTop_fixedHeight{height:57px}.rnkRanking_preRank{padding:10px 0 0 0}.rnkRanking_upperbox{padding:15px 5px 2px 0}.rnkRanking_price{font-size:148%;color:#bf0000;font-weight:bold;text-align:left;padding:15px 0 0 0;width:196px}.rnkTop_price{font-size:140%;color:#bf0000;font-weight:bold;margin:0 0 2px}.hidden{display:none}.rnkShippingFreeIcon{width:56px;height:21px;font-style:normal;font-weight:bold;font-size:14px;line-height:21px;margin-left:5px;white-space:nowrap;color:#bf0000}.rnkShippingFreeIcon:before{content:"送料無料"}.rnkItemPoint{margin-bottom:9px;height:12px;color:#bf0000;font-size:12px;text-align:left}.rnkTop_rightAlign{float:right;height:80px;width:196px}.rnkItemDelivery_genre{text-align:inherit}#rnkGenreRanking_updateDate{color:#000;font-size:12px;font-weight:normal;white-space:nowrap;padding:5px 0 0 0;float:right;text-align:right;width:33%}.rnkRanking_after4box{border-bottom:solid 1px #bbb;overflow:hidden}.banner{float:left;width:375px;height:60px}.rnkRanking_couponSusumeru{height:30px;width:250px}.rnkRanking_image{float:left;padding:15px 10px 15px 10px}#rnkRankingDailyTab,#rnkRankingRealTimeTab{float:left;width:162px;height:26px}.rnkRankingTabUnderLine{margin:0 0 13px 0;*margin:-8px 0 13px 0;color:#bf0000;background-color:#bf0000;border:1px solid #bf0000}.rnkRanking_dispRank_overHundred{padding:0 0 2px 0;margin:16px 0 0 0;color:#bf0000;font-size:18px;font-weight:bold;text-align:center;font-family:'ヒラギノ角ゴ ProN W3',Meiryo,メイリオ,sans-serif}.rnkRanking_dispRankExt{font-size:12px}.rnkRanking_detail{width:65%;float:left}.rnk_fixedRightBox{height:80px}.rnkTop_detail{margin-left:205px}.rnkCouponRanking_detail{width:65%;float:left}.rnkRanking_coupon{text-align:left;height:30px}#rnkContentsTitleRight{float:left;width:66%;position:absolute;bottom:0}#rnkContentsTitleMainTop{float:left}#rnkContentsTitleMain,.rnkRanking_starTgif,#rnkTrendyPartsTitleTitleMain{float:left}.rnkRanking_directcart{padding:0 0 3px 0;height:22px}.rnkTop_directcart{height:22px}.rnkRanking_starBox{margin:10px 0 0 0}.rnkTop_starBox{min-height:20px}.rnkRanking_top3box{border-bottom:solid 1px #bbb;overflow:hidden}.rnkRanking_imageBox a{width:128px;height:128px;text-align:center;vertical-align:middle;display:table-cell}.rnkRanking_itemName{padding:0 0 1px 0;font-size:105%;font-weight:bold;word-break:break-all;width:100%}.rnkTop_itemName{padding:1px 0 1px 0;font-size:105%;font-weight:bold;height:auto !important;word-break:break-all}#rnkRanking_updateDate{padding-top:44px;text-align:right}*:first-child+html .rnkRanking_imageBox a{display:inline-block;background-color:#fff}.rnkRanking_rank{float:left;width:56px;min-height:158px;height:158px}.rnkRanking_rankIcon{margin:14px 0 -12px 0}.rnkRanking_imageBox{width:128px;font-size:0}.rnkRanking_imageBox *{vertical-align:middle}.rnkRanking_discount{font-size:148%;color:#bf0000;font-weight:bold;text-align:left;padding:15px 0 7px 0}#rnkRanking_topBanner{height:62px;padding:4px 0 4px 0;margin-bottom:5px}.rnkRanking_genreLink{text-align:right}.rnkTop_dealPoint{color:#bf0000;font-size:80%;line-height:1.3em;font-weight:normal;margin-bottom:1px}.rnkTop_dealIcon{line-height:1.3em}